Property summary

1806 Church Ln is a 1920-built single family in the Ogontz section of 19141, last assessed at $168,500. From the early 20th century, the building predates modern plumbing and electrical codes and may include lead paint, asbestos, or knob-and-tube wiring. It has changed hands 9 times, most recently selling for $70,000 in 2005. No code violations are on record for this property. The property is owned by Pharr Brian K.
